With the enormous advantage of intelligent electric grid, construction featuresthe informationization, automation, digitalization and interaction. Development ofstrong intelligence electric grid has become the strategic goal of state grid corporation.Power transmission line, as the physical transmission of electricity, is the basicinsurance and essential component of the strong intelligence electric grid, and hasfeatures of wide distribution, complicated operating condition, being vulnerable to thenatural environment and destruction of external force, and big workload on inspectionand maintenance. Therefore, at the preliminary stage of engineering project designand construction, guided by the development target of intelligent electric grid, weshould make use of the advanced communication, information and controllingtechnology to meet the requirement of the insurance of line safety.Effected by the natural conditions, various natural disaster would probably takeplace during the operating process of installing electricity transmission lines, wavingbeing one of the most serious. Recently, waving of lines has spread from the south ofHunan to the north of Jilin, which formed a waving zone. The wide range, mightypower and great loss of the waving is seldom found in our history. The papertheoretically researches on the formation of waving and proposes anti-wavingmeasures based on the research of lines mechanics.Combined with the previous anti-waving design and experience of onlinemonitoring system, this paper aims to find the appropriate anti-waving measures indifferent circumstances through the study on the basic theory of the waving ofelectricity transmission lines and a comparison between the anti-waving mechanismand measures.This paper systematically concludes the law and characteristics of lines waving,the sign of anti-waving ability of lines at different levels of voltage, the situation andexisting problems of present anti-waving work as well as the measures and proposalof waving treatment, so as to make a further analysis on the experiment research.
